Habitat Restoration Projects

Over 60 fish passage barriers have been removed, repaired or replaced opening up 460 miles of streams and over 250,000 acres of spawning and rearing habitat. Over 370 miles of river and stream restoration projects have been completed .This includes but is not limited to: revegetation, estuary restorations, culvert replacements/removals, weir installation, bridge construction, large woody debris in-stream structure, ghost net removal and logging road decommissions.  To learn about our current projects underway  or those projects already completed check out the links below.
